Betong Island is a group of two islets off the southwestern coast of Penang Island in the Malaysian state of Penang.[1] The islets have a combined land mass of 7 acres (0.028 km2). Although they are uninhabited, there is a small fish farm on the larger islet, and they are visited by anglers and fishermen in the daytime.
